There are two possible syntaxes for a lambda having only one input parameter with an inferred type: with and without parentheses around that single parameter. The simpler syntax, without parentheses, is more compact and readable than the one with parentheses, and is therefore preferred.
*Note* that this rule is automatically disabled when the project's ``++sonar.java.source++`` is lower than ``++8++``.
